Output 169265bdab1bccfc26315b797e42ed65ab1cd5c27bdcf0c2641472fa79386590:8

value
108438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 840770767c5c8425f24c1af7eab4dd5d9ebfeada OP_EQUAL
address
3Dj82kteDk5kL3PD7doSqWfWdPQVzqULbv
transaction
169265bdab1bccfc26315b797e42ed65ab1cd5c27bdcf0c2641472fa79386590
spent
true